My 1941 59 Flathead had a crab distributor setup. Can I swap the crab with a 8ba "normal" distributor by changing the sprocket cover or is there more needed to run the 8ba distributor?
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op 3 года назад
You can, you’ll need a conversion kit and 8BA style timing cover, I would have to say though the 8BA distributor was a significant downgrade from the crab distributor and even the helmet style distributor, they run off of vacuum advance only without a mechanical advance
@michaelbenardo5695
@michaelbenardo5695 2 года назад
@@WiredCustomsSpeedShop And, the 8BA distributor has single points stock, the crab and the helmet both have dual points.

I am getting ready to assemble an 8BA engine. I plan to use a Holley 2bbl Sniper EFI which requires 45 PSI fuel pressure. I will need to use an electric fuel pump instead of the stock mechanical pump which means I will not have a fuel pump push rod in place. I have been told that an oil leak at the push rod bore will severely reduce engine oil pressure. Should I plug the push rod bore hole? If so, I will need to do it very early in the assembly process especially if it requires machining. What say you?
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op 3 года назад
The fuel pump push rod is oiled with the cam lobes since it runs off the back of the cam, it is known to lower oil pressure because removing it causes an internal leak, I would recommend leaving the rod in there and just using a block off plate on the fuel pump stand, I know a lot of guys will just leave the pump on and not hooked to anything, it’s up to you, but I’ve been thinking about using the sniper on my daily driver flathead, what are you going to use to get it from four bolt to three bolt flange?

Great video! Is the 8ba and the mercury 1cm the same? I have the 1cm in my car and I’ve never pulled the head or pulled the motor. From what you’re showing they seem to be the same?
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op 3 года назад
Thank you so much for watching, the 8BA would most likely be a 239 with a 3.750 stroke, the Mercury should have the 4 inch stroke making it a 255, huge difference and if your block is really a Mercury it’s Flathead gold

What is your preferred stock standard Ford flathead and why? I am looking into buying one and don't want to buy a bucket of fish hooks. Thanks.
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op 3 года назад
For me it depends on what I am going to put the motor in, technically the most advanced Flathead is the 8BA which is a 1949-1953, it has the best bearings, best crank, best oiling and cooling system, it’s a great motor, if you ask me what is my preferred motor, I would say the 59ab motor which is 1946-1948 motor, it’s the traditional hotrod motor and I like the look with the heads and front facing distributor, hope that helps!

Can we use 59 pumps on 8ba? What about the heads are they interchangeable? Great vid!
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op
@WiredCustomsSpeedShop 4 года назад
If you are wanting the 59 style engine mounts then you’ll need an 8RT water pump, you definitely don’t want 59 pumps on a 8BA, you would have to change the whole front accessories to run the early pumps because they are oiled differently, as far as the heads you can run them, you’ll have to plug two holes on the block and one on the head by tapping them with a NPT tap and screwing in a plug, I am a huge 59 fan, but I would have to say the 8BA style head has far greater cooling capabilities, so putting a 59 style head on that block really degrades it, but it does look good!
